Chemical Property of Diaminopimelate Edit
Chemical Property:
  • Appearance/Colour:white to beige powder and/or chunks 
  • Vapor Pressure:1.78E-08mmHg at 25°C 
  • Melting Point:295 °C (dec.)(lit.) 
  • Refractive Index:1.543 
  • Boiling Point:426.7 °C at 760 mmHg 
  • PKA:2.20±0.24(Predicted) 
  • Flash Point:211.8 °C 
  • PSA:126.64000 
  • Density:1.344 g/cm3 
  • LogP:0.38110 
  • Storage Temp.:Store at RT. 
  • Solubility.:Water (Slightly, Heated) 
  • Water Solubility.:Soluble in water, diluted acids and alkali. 
  • XLogP3:-4.6
  • Hydrogen Bond Donor Count:2
  • Hydrogen Bond Acceptor Count:4
  • Rotatable Bond Count:4
  • Exact Mass:190.09535693
  • Heavy Atom Count:13
  • Complexity:164

Useful:
  • Canonical SMILES:C(CC(C(=O)[O-])[NH3+])CC(C(=O)[O-])[NH3+]
  • Uses Mixture of LL-, DD- and meso-isomers 2,6-Diaminopimelic acid is used as a constituent of proteoglycans. It is used as a component of bacterial cell wall. 2,6-Diaminopimelic acid (2,6-DAP) can be used as a building block in the synthesis of tripeptides , and γ-glutamyldiaminopimelic acid derivatives.
